What Commercial Asphalt Paving Means for Bel Air Properties
Commercial asphalt paving focuses on building or improving paved areas used by businesses, offices, retail spaces, medical properties, schools, churches, apartment communities, and managed sites. This may include parking lots, drive lanes, entrance areas, private access roads, loading zones, and shared paved surfaces.
For Bel Air property owners, the goal is a surface that looks professional, handles regular traffic, and supports the value of the property. The asphalt should help the site feel organized, accessible, and properly maintained without creating unnecessary disruption.

When Commercial Paving Becomes the Right Investment
Commercial paving becomes important when the existing surface starts affecting appearance, access, or long-term maintenance costs. Widespread cracking, repeated potholes, drainage problems, uneven sections, faded asphalt, or old patchwork can make a property look less professional and harder to manage.
For Bel Air commercial properties, paving can also be a smart step before exterior upgrades, leasing, tenant improvements, increased customer traffic, or property repositioning. A clean asphalt surface can help the site feel current, stable, and ready for continued use.

Commercial Asphalt Paving Compared to Repeated Surface Repairs
Small repairs can help when damage is limited, but they may not create the clean result a commercial property needs when the entire surface is aging.
With repeated repairs:
- The parking lot may still look uneven or pieced together
- Drainage or base issues may continue causing new damage
- Visitors may still notice the pavement as a weak part of the property
With planned commercial paving:
- The surface becomes smoother and more visually consistent
- Parking areas and drive lanes feel easier to navigate
- The property gains a cleaner and more professional exterior
A complete paving approach can help reset the surface instead of continuing to manage one visible problem at a time.

Built Around Traffic Flow, Drainage, and Surface Strength
Commercial asphalt needs to handle repeated movement from different types of vehicles. Customer cars, employee vehicles, delivery vans, service trucks, maintenance vehicles, and frequent turning movements can all place pressure on the same paved areas.
That is why base preparation, asphalt thickness, grading, drainage, and compaction all matter. If water sits on the surface or weak areas are ignored, the pavement can break down sooner. A strong paving plan helps the surface perform better under real daily use.
